Abstract

Renewable energy generation (REG), including wind farms and solar plants, are continuously installed in power systems with a relatively high speed. Due to large portion of installation and intermittent characteristic, fully absorbing REG has become a troublesome problem when under certain regional grid security constraints and dispatching principles for grid dispatchers. Based on the strategy of auto generating control and the heuristic optimization method of differential evolution (DE), a novel AGC implemented with the algorithm of the variant of DE (orthogonal learning differential evolution (OLDE)) is designed to solve the problem. In this paper, a 39-node New-England system with renewable energy plants paralleled is adopted to verify the performance. The experimental results with power increasing and decreasing cases both display that the AGC can meet the demand.
